ABSTRACT:
An illuminated exterior decorative device for vehicles includes a decorative part and an illuminating part. The illuminating part illuminates the decorative part from behind and includes a light source and a light diffusion portion. The light source of the illuminating part is embedded in the light diffusion portion. The light diffusion portion of the illuminating part is optically transmissive, preferably transparent. The light source is disposed along the edge of the decorative part. The light source includes a plurality of light emitting device (LED). The illuminating part has substantially the same pattern as the decorative part. The decorative part may be provided as metal coating on the illuminating part.
